The other ticket is discussing ALT-hotkeys versus ALTGR:

https://gitlab.com/FreeDOS/base/edit-freedos/-/issues/7

which is the discussion for the rather short ticket

https://sourceforge.net/p/freedos/feature-requests/35/

in which Robert complains that using ALT, instead of CTRL,
for hotkeys may collide with key combos you want to stay
free for typing international chars. However, as Aitor
points out, at least the German keyboard layout uses only
ALTGR for international chars, keeping ALT free for app
hotkeys. Are there any keyboards using ALT for special
characters? Maybe (some versions of?) EDIT just fails to
properly distinguish ALT and ALTGR?
